Description
A delightful cranberry orange loaf that brings sweet and tart flavors to your table, perfect for holiday gatherings or a special treat.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 2 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up orange juice
- 1 tbsp orange zest
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 cup chopped fresh cranberries
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a loaf pan.
- In a large bowl, mix together fl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
- Cream together the soft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Beat in the eggs, then stir in orange juice, zest, and vanilla extract.
- Gradually combine the wet and dry mixtures, gently stirring until just combined.
- Fold in the chopped cranberries.
- Pour batter into the prepared loaf p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Allow to cool before transferring to a wire rack.
Notes
This loaf can be served warm or at room temperature. Perfect for pairing with butter or honey.
